Product: delta-aminolevulinic acid dehydratase
Products: NA
Alternate protein names: ALAD; ALADH; Porphobilinogen synthase

Specific function: Catalyzes an early step in the biosynthesis of tetrapyrroles. Binds two molecules of 5-aminolevulinate per subunit, each at a distinct site, and catalyzes their condensation to form porphobilinogen
